On September 16-22, 2025, Belarus hosts Mobility Week, an international campaign aimed at raising awareness about the impact of transport on the environment and health.
In all regions of the country, a rich program of events is provided to promote cycling, the use of electric vehicles, and personal mobility tools. Sports competitions, bike rides, information and propaganda, cultural and entertainment events are held. The work of the ecological zones has been organized.
The Mobility Week will end on September 22 with the Car-Free Day campaign under the motto “Mobility for everyone”. On this day, car owners will be able to travel by metro and public transport for free upon presentation of a driver’s license and a vehicle registration certificate.
According to the Ministry of Natural Resources and Environmental Protection of the Republic of Belarus, the Car-Free Day can prevent 100-200 tons of carbon emissions per year.
Reducing emissions into the atmosphere makes an important contribution to the achievement by the Republic of Belarus of the Sustainable Development Goals 7, 12, 13 and the other SDGs.
